United States Cryptocurrency Exchanges Market, by Types

In the United States, cryptocurrency exchanges can be broadly categorized into several types based on their operational models and services offered. The first major type is centralized exchanges (CEX). These platforms are operated by private entities and serve as intermediaries between buyers and sellers of cryptocurrencies. Centralized exchanges are popular due to their high liquidity, user-friendly interfaces, and extensive customer support. They often provide additional features such as margin trading, lending, and staking services. However, they also require users to trust the platform with their funds and personal information, which can present security risks if not managed properly.

The second type is decentralized exchanges (DEX). Unlike centralized exchanges, DEX platforms operate without a central authority, relying on blockchain technology to facilitate peer-to-peer transactions directly between users. This model enhances privacy and reduces the risk of hacking since users retain control of their private keys. DEXs often support a wide range of cryptocurrencies and provide various automated market-making mechanisms. While they offer greater decentralization and security, DEXs can sometimes suffer from lower liquidity and less intuitive user experiences compared to their centralized counterparts.

Another significant category is hybrid exchanges, which combine features of both centralized and decentralized exchanges. These platforms aim to offer the liquidity and ease of use of centralized exchanges while maintaining the security and privacy aspects of decentralized exchanges. Hybrid exchanges typically use smart contracts and decentralized order books to facilitate transactions. By merging the advantages of both models, they attempt to provide a balanced approach, though they may still face challenges in terms of scalability and user adoption.

Over-the-counter (OTC) exchanges represent another important segment. OTC exchanges cater to high-net-worth individuals and institutional investors who prefer to trade large volumes of cryptocurrency without impacting the market price. These exchanges provide personalized services and may offer greater privacy and discretion compared to traditional exchanges. OTC trading desks often involve direct negotiations between buyers and sellers, facilitated by brokers who handle the logistics and execution of trades, ensuring minimal slippage and better pricing for substantial transactions.

Finally, there are peer-to-peer (P2P) exchanges, which enable users to trade cryptocurrencies directly with one another. These platforms act as facilitators, connecting buyers and sellers through a decentralized marketplace where transactions are executed based on agreed terms. P2P exchanges often offer features like escrow services to protect both parties and mitigate risks associated with trading. They are particularly useful in regions with less access to traditional banking services and can provide a more inclusive trading environment. However, they may also face challenges related to transaction disputes and varying levels of user verification.

Frequently Asked Questions About Cryptocurrency Exchanges Market

1. What is a cryptocurrency exchange?

A cryptocurrency exchange is a platform that allows users to buy, sell, and trade digital currencies.

12. How do cryptocurrency exchanges make money?

Cryptocurrency exchanges make money through trading fees, withdrawal fees, listing fees for new tokens, and premium user services.

15. What are the legal and regulatory challenges facing cryptocurrency exchanges?

Legal and regulatory challenges facing cryptocurrency exchanges include uncertainty around classification of digital assets, anti-money laundering (AML) and know your customer (KYC) requirements, and government crackdowns in certain jurisdictions.
